Minister of State for Education Joins Groundbreaking Ceremony for Jonathan Academy of Science

The Minister of State for Education, Irere Claudette, joined Israeli diplomats and Eastern Province leaders this morning for the groundbreaking ceremony of the Jonathan Academy of Science in Bugesera District.

While expressing her appreciation to the academy’s founder, Mr. Ody Schashua, the Minister of State highlighted the institution’s significance, stating:

“Today, as we lay the foundation for the Jonathan Academy of Science, we mark a defining moment in this journey. This institution will be more than just a school—it will be a sanctuary for learning, a hub of innovation, and a center of excellence where students from across Rwanda can explore the wonders of science and technology.”

Aligned with Rwanda’s vision of advancing ST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ics) education, the academy will play a crucial role in developing the skills and talents needed for national growth. As Rwanda strives to become a knowledge-based economy, investing in STEM education is not just a priority—it is essential. This institution will empower young Rwandans to become innovators, problem-solvers, and future leaders, equipping them to address global challenges in an ever-evolving world.
